Vacancy for National Staff LM028 Transport Assistant (Mechanic)
Duty Station: Mogadishu Availability: As soon as possible Post Category: Technical
Group Classification: 4
Reporting Line:
The Transport Assistant (Mechanic) will be under the direct supervision of Head of General Support Section and will report directly to him/her.
Main Tasks and Responsibilities:
- To monitor outsourced and to conduct maintenance and repair of EUCAP vehicles in accordance with the vehicle manufactures standards;
- To ensure the transport system within the area of responsibility;
- To monitoring the fleet fuel accountability, damages to the vehicles, road accidents and insurance cover;
- To input and maintain vehicle information and data in the electronically Fleet management System;
- To manage the spare parts and keep required stock levels;
- To support and assist in the preparation of reports and makes recommendations as necessary on various transport matters within her/his area of competence;
- To support and assist in maintaining a data base for cost-control/analysis, scheduling of services/repairs and ensures tracking of reimbursements of repairs after accidents;
- To provide support on transport related matters to mission members during the trips to the fields;
- To update and maintain vehicle related assets in the asset management software;
- To support market survey process;
- To provide required documents and perform necessary checks for invoice verification, and contract management;
- To submit reports in his/her field of responsibility;
- To be available to participate in field trips across the Mission area (Somalia,) as required;
- To take account of gender equality and human rights aspects in the execution of tasks;
- To undertake any other related task as requested by the Line Manager.
